The term connective tissue disease (CTD) refers to a large and heterogeneous group of immunologically mediated disorders characterised by inflammation, tissue damage and abnormal repair, often leading to degeneration of the target organ, replacement by fibrotic tissue and loss of function. It is well documented that connective tissue disease (CTD) is a type of autoimmune disease characterized by chronic inflammation, which can occur across various organ systems throughout the whole body.
